KC-EU organizes protest demonstration to mark Indian Independence Day as ‘Black Day’ in front of Indian Embassy in Brussels

BRUSSELS, August 15 (SABAH): Kashmiri Council Europe (KC-EU) organized a protest demonstration to mark the Indian Independence Day as “Black Day” on Tuesday in front of Indian Embassy in Brussels, the capital city of Belgium.

It is important to mention that Kashmiris on both sides of the Line of Control and across the world observe the Indian Independence Day as “Black Day’’ on Aug 15 every year.

The protest gathering in Brussels was attended by a number of political and social organizations and other sympathizers of the oppressed Kashmiris. The participants of the protest were holding placards and banners having slogans in favor of the oppressed Kashmiris and against the Indian brutalities in occupied Kashmir.
